## 1. System Overview
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
Bill Tracker is a self-hosted bill management application. It supports:
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
- Local username/password authentication, optional single-user mode, optional Authentik/OIDC login, and optional WebAuthn / FIDO2 + TOTP two-factor authentication.
- User-scoped bills, categories (with `category_groups` and `spending_enabled` flag), payments, monthly bill overrides, monthly income, and starting cash buckets.
- Admin user management, backup/restore, cleanup, auth-mode/OIDC configuration, status checks, migration rollback, and SimpleFIN bank-sync admin configuration.
- Spreadsheet, user-SQLite, OFX, and CSV transaction import workflows with preview/apply split.
- CSV, Excel, and user-SQLite export workflows; an iCalendar feed (`/api/calendar/feed.ics`) of upcoming bills gated by per-user tokens.
- SMTP-based bill due notifications plus ntfy / Gotify / Discord / Telegram push notifications.
- SimpleFIN-based bank sync (data sources, financial accounts, transactions, match suggestions, auto-categorize, merchant rules, merchant-store matches).
- Subscription catalog (top-200 known services), per-user recommendations, declined-subscription hints, recommendation feedback.
- Spending module: categorized transactions, rules, monthly budgets, income breakdown, copy-month workflow.
- Snowball plans: lifecycle (active / paused / completed / abandoned), debt-order projection (snowball/avalanche/minimum-only), payoff scenarios.
- React 19 SPA in TypeScript with branded `Cents` / `Dollars` money types, lazy-loaded routes, global QueryCache error toasts, and CSRF-protected JSON APIs.
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
Runtime flow:
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
1. `server.js` initializes SQLite through `db/database.js`, runs `db/migrations/versionedMigrations.js` plus `legacyReconcileMigrations.js`, seeds defaults/admin user, cleans expired sessions, then starts Express.
2. Express applies `securityHeaders`, optional CORS, `express.json({ limit: '100kb' })`, `cookieParser`, `csrfTokenProvider`, the patched `res.json` error formatter, and an unauthenticated `GET /api/health` probe.
3. Route files under `routes/` validate input, enforce ownership through `req.user.id`, and use service modules for business logic. WebAuthn and TOTP challenges use a 515 minute TTL in `webauthn_challenges` and `totp_challenges`.
4. React 19 under `client/` calls `/api/*` through `client/api.ts` with `credentials: include` and CSRF headers on mutating methods; the CSRF token is fetched once from `/api/auth/csrf-token` and cached in memory.

## 3. Backend Entry Point and Middleware
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
### `server.js`
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
Server defaults:
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
- Port: `PORT || 3000`.
- Bind host: `BIND_HOST || '0.0.0.0'`.
- Static frontend: `dist/`.
- Optional CORS: enabled when `CORS_ORIGIN` is set; comma-separated allowlist with `credentials: true`.
- `TRUST_PROXY` (env): when set to `true`/`yes`/`on` trusts 1 hop; numeric → trust that many hops; otherwise the raw value (e.g. `loopback`, CIDR). Unset/false = no proxy trust. Required behind nginx/Traefik so `req.ip` and `req.secure` reflect the real client.
- Session cleanup: runs on startup and every `SESSION_CLEANUP_INTERVAL_MS || 86400000` ms.
- Admin seed: `INIT_ADMIN_USER || admin`; `INIT_ADMIN_PASS` or generated/default behavior in `db/database.js`.
- Environment variables `INIT_ADMIN_USER` and `INIT_ADMIN_PASS` (or `INIT_REGULAR_USER` + `INIT_REGULAR_PASS`) skip the first-login flow entirely by pre-seeding users with `first_login=0` flags via `setup/firstRun.js`.
- Optional regular-user seed: `INIT_REGULAR_USER` + `INIT_REGULAR_PASS`; password must be at least 8 chars.
- First-run flow: if `userCount === 0` after migrations, `setup/firstRun.run(db)` is invoked.
- After `app.listen`, `cleanupExpiredSessions` is scheduled, `bankSyncWorker.start()` runs, the backup scheduler is started, and `workers/dailyWorker.start()` schedules the daily jobs.
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
Global middleware order:
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
1. `securityHeaders`
2. optional `cors` (only if `CORS_ORIGIN`)
3. `express.json({ limit: '100kb' })` — import routes override this per-endpoint
4. `cookieParser()`
5. `csrfTokenProvider`
6. `errorFormatter` (patches `res.json`)
7. `GET /api/health` — unauthenticated liveness probe
8. mounted API routers with route-level rate-limit/auth/CSRF middleware
9. `GET /login.html` → 302 `/login`, `express.static(DIST)`
10. SPA fallback `GET *` serving `dist/index.html` after ensuring a CSRF token cookie
11. final JSON error handler for malformed JSON / body-size / runtime errors
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
### Authentication middleware
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
`middleware/requireAuth.js` exports:
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
- `requireAuth`: attaches `req.user` from `bt_session`; in single-user mode attaches the configured active regular user without a session.
- `requireUser`: permits `user` and `admin` roles but blocks the default admin account from tracker access.
- `requireAdmin`: requires `req.user.role === 'admin'`.
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
### CSRF middleware
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
`middleware/csrf.js`:
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
- Cookie name: `CSRF_COOKIE_NAME || bt_csrf_token`.
- Header name: `x-csrf-token`.
2026-05-15 22:45:38 -05:00
- Defaults: `CSRF_HTTP_ONLY === true` only when explicitly configured, `CSRF_SAME_SITE || strict`, `CSRF_SECURE !== false`.
- The SPA expects `CSRF_HTTP_ONLY=false` so `client/api.ts` can read the token cookie and send `x-csrf-token`; do not enable httpOnly CSRF cookies unless token delivery changes.
- The SPA also calls `GET /api/auth/csrf-token` (handled by `routes/auth.js`) on first request and caches the token in memory; the cookie is the source of truth and the body mirrors it.
- `csrfTokenProvider` sets a token cookie on responses.
- `csrfMiddleware` validates mutating requests unless `req.csrfSkip` is set. Token may come from header, query, or body and must match cookie.
- Failures return 403 and audit `csrf.failure`.
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
### Rate limits
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
Defined in `middleware/rateLimiter.js`:
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
- Login: 10 / 15 min.
- Login-by-username (extra layer): separate limiter, applied alongside `loginLimiter`.
- Password changes: 5 / 15 min.
- Import: 20 / 15 min.
- Export: 30 / 15 min.
- Admin actions: 30 / 15 min.
- OIDC: 20 / 15 min.
- Backup operations: 5 / 60 min.
- Demo-data clear: 3 / 15 min.
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
A `skipRateLimitIfNoUsers(limiter)` wrapper is applied to `/api/auth/login` so a brand-new install with zero users is not locked out by the login limiter.
Rate-limit responses are JSON: `{ "error": "..." }`.
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
### Security headers
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
`middleware/securityHeaders.js` sets CSP with a per-request nonce plus common hardening headers. Static SPA scripts/styles must comply with the generated CSP.
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
### Error formatting
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
`middleware/errorFormatter.js` standardizes route responses into JSON with `error`, `code`, and optional `field`. Common statuses: 400 validation, 401 auth, 403 forbidden, 404 not found, 409 conflict, 429 rate limit, 500 server error.

## 4. Services
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
### `services/authService.js`
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
- Cookie: `bt_session`.
- Session lifetime: 7 days. Session tokens are **hashed at rest** in `sessions` (column populated in `v0.94`); the cookie value is a random opaque ID and is looked up by hash.
- Password hashing: bcrypt, cost 12.
- Functions:
- `login(username, password)` — verifies active local user, rejects OIDC-only accounts, cleans expired sessions for that user, creates a new session, updates `last_login_at`, and returns `{sessionId, user}` or `null`.
- `createSession(userId)` — creates a session for an OIDC-provisioned or existing local user after validating that the user is active.
- `logout(sessionId)` — deletes one session.
- `getSessionUser(sessionId)` — returns public user fields when the session exists, is unexpired, and belongs to an active user.
- `rotateSessionId(oldSessionId, userId)` — validates the current session, deletes it, and inserts a replacement session in a transaction. Password changes use this to prevent session fixation.
- `invalidateOtherSessions(userId, keepSessionId)` — deletes all sessions for a user except the supplied current session; when `keepSessionId` is `null`, deletes every session for that user.
- `pruneExpiredSessions()` — deletes expired sessions.
- `publicUser(user)` — strips password/session secrets and normalizes booleans.
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
Password changes through `/api/auth/change-password` update the password hash, clear `must_change_password`, stamp `last_password_change_at`, invalidate all other sessions, rotate the current session ID when a valid session cookie is present, set a replacement `bt_session` cookie, and audit `password.change`.
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
`/api/auth/logout-all` calls `invalidateOtherSessions(req.user.id, null)`, deletes the current cookie session if present, audits `logout.all`, clears `bt_session`, and returns `{success:true}`.
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
### `services/totpService.js`
TOTP / RFC-6238 authenticator-app 2FA:
- `newSecret()``otplib` 20-char base32 secret.
- `generateQrCode(secret, username)` — returns `{uri, qr_data_url}` for the SPA to display.
- `verifyToken(encryptedSecret, token)` — decrypts the per-user secret, strips whitespace, calls `verifySync`.
- Setup flow: `getTotpSetup` → user scans QR → `enableTotp(plainSecret, token)` validates a sample token, encrypts and stores the secret, returns 8 recovery codes.
- `disableTotp(userId)` — clears `totp_enabled`, `totp_secret`, recovery codes.
- Recovery codes are stored hashed in `users.totp_recovery_codes` (JSON).
- `totpStatus(userId)` returns `{enabled, hasSecret, recoveryCodesRemaining}`.
- Login flow: `POST /api/auth/totp/challenge` accepts `{username, password}` and returns a 5-minute `challenge_id` stored in `totp_challenges`; the SPA submits it with the 6-digit code on the next request.
### `services/webauthnService.js`
WebAuthn / FIDO2 security-key 2FA via `@simplewebauthn/server`:
- `WEBAUTHN_RP_ID` (env, default `localhost`) and `WEBAUTHN_ORIGIN` (env, default `http://localhost:${PORT}`).
- `createRegistrationChallenge(db, userId, username)` — generates a 32-byte `webauthn_user_id` (base64url), excludes already-registered credentials, stores the challenge in `webauthn_challenges` with 15-minute TTL, returns `{options, challengeId}`.
- `verifyRegistration(db, userId, challengeId, response, credentialName)` — verifies the registration, stores the credential (`credential_id`, public key, sign count, transports, backup flags, AAGUID, friendly name) and returns the credential id.
- `createAuthenticationChallenge(db, userId)` — for login: returns assertion options + challengeId.
- `verifyAuthentication(db, userId, challengeId, response)` — verifies, updates sign count, audits `webauthn.login`.
- Supports `attestationType: 'none'`, `residentKey: 'preferred'`, `userVerification: 'preferred'`, algorithms `-7` (ES256) and `-257` (RS256).
- `WEBAUTHN_RP_ID` must match the browser-visible hostname, or registration/assertion will fail.
### `services/oidcService.js`
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
Handles Authentik/OIDC login with `openid-client`:
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
- Reads settings first, then env fallbacks: issuer URL, client ID/secret, redirect URI, token auth method, scopes, provider name, admin group, auto-provision flag.
- The OIDC client secret is **encrypted at rest** (migration `v0.79`) using `services/encryptionService` (HKDF-derived key from `v0.78`).
- Builds PKCE login state in `oidc_states`.
- Discovers provider and caches OIDC client for 1 hour.
- Exchanges callback code, verifies nonce/state, maps claims to local user.
- Role mapping uses configured admin group; default role is `user`.
- Client secret is write-only through admin settings.
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
### `services/encryptionService.js`
- `assertEncryptionReady()` — throws if no master key is configured.
- `encryptSecret(plain)` / `decryptSecret(cipher)` — symmetric encryption with HKDF-derived key.
- The key derivation was upgraded from SHA-256 to HKDF in `v0.78`; migrations `v0.77` (SMTP password) and `v0.79` (OIDC secret) wrapped any pre-existing plaintexts.
- `reEncryptWithEnvKey()` is invoked by the migration runner when an admin sets `ENCRYPTION_KEY` after install; called from the runtime error handler when a legacy ciphertext is detected.
### `services/loginFingerprint.js`
- Captures `ip`, `user_agent`, `browser`, `os`, `device_type`, `device_fingerprint` on every login.
- The `ip` and `user_agent` columns are **encrypted at rest** (migration `v0.84`).
- `success` (`v0.85`) tracks failed-attempt history separately from successful logins.
- A `session_fingerprint` is stored on each successful login so the SPA can detect a different device for the same session and trigger a re-auth challenge.
### `services/backupService.js`
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
- Backup directory: `BACKUP_PATH || backups/`.
- Valid backup IDs match managed prefixes only: `bill-tracker-backup`, `pre-restore`, `imported-backup`, `scheduled-backup`.
- Creates SQLite backups with checksum and metadata.
- Validates uploads by SQLite `integrity_check` and optional SHA-256 checksum.
- Restore creates a pre-restore backup before swapping DB.
- Path traversal is prevented by ID regex and `path.relative` checks.
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
### `services/backupScheduler.js`
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
- Validates daily/weekly schedule, `HH:MM` time, retention count 1-365.
- Stores schedule settings in `settings`.
- Uses `node-cron`, supports run-now, reload, next-run status, and retention cleanup.
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
### `services/cleanupService.js`
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
Cleanup tasks:
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
- Expired import sessions.
- Stale temp SQLite export files in OS temp dir.
- Orphan `.partial`/`.upload` backup files.
- Optional old import-history pruning.
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
Settings are stored in `settings`; run results are stored as JSON.
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
### `services/notificationService.js`
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
- Builds SMTP transport from global notification settings (SMTP password is **encrypted at rest**, migration `v0.77`).
- Sends test email to an admin-provided address.
- Runs due-bill notifications for 3 days, 1 day, due today, and overdue.
- De-duplicates sends via `notifications` unique key.
- Recipients come from user notification settings when enabled/allowed or global recipient settings.
- Push notifications: ntfy, Gotify, Discord webhook, Telegram bot — configured per-user in `users` columns (migration `v0.80`); dispatched alongside or in place of SMTP when configured.
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
### `services/spreadsheetImportService.js`
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
- Accepts XLSX buffers only, max 10 MB, max 5,000 rows.
- Detects monthly sheets, headers, categories, bills, amounts, and ambiguous rows.
- Creates `import_sessions` preview records with 24-hour TTL.
- Apply step creates/updates user-owned categories, bills, payments, monthly state, and import history.
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
### `services/ofxImportService.js`
- OFX / QFX bank-statement import (separate from CSV/Excel). Uses `node-ofx-parser`; falls back to manual buffer parsing when the package is not installed.
- Produces `import_sessions` previews and commits to `transactions` with `source_type='file_import'`.
- 24-hour TTL on preview sessions; results write to `import_history`.
### `services/userDbImportService.js`
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
- Accepts user SQLite export files up to 50 MB.
- Requires export metadata and known tables.
- Sanitizes categories, bills, payments, monthly state, and starting amounts.
- Preview stores an import session; apply maps export IDs to current user-owned IDs.
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
### `services/transactionService.js`
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
Transaction data source and transaction row helpers:
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
- `ensureManualDataSource(db, userId)` creates/retrieves a user-specific manual data source (`type='manual', provider='manual', name='Manual Entry'`).
- `decorateDataSource(row)` removes `encrypted_secret`, adds `source_label` and `source_type_label`.
- `decorateTransaction(row)` adds `source_label`, `source_type_label`, and embedded `data_source` object with safe fields.
- `getSourceTypeLabel(type)` returns labels: `manual` → Manual, `file_import` → File import, `provider_sync` → Provider sync.
- `sourceLabel(source)` constructs human-readable source labels for manual entries or provider names.
- `transactions` schema carries a `pending` flag (`v1.01`) for SimpleFIN pending transactions.
### `services/transactionMatchService.js` + `services/transactionMatchState.js`
- `matchTransactionToBill(transactionId, billId, userId)` — links a transaction to a bill, creates a corresponding `payments` row with `payment_source='provider_sync'`, runs accounting override logic.
- `unmatchTransaction(transactionId, userId)` — reverses the link and deletes the auto-created payment (or marks it `accounting_excluded`).
- `ignoreTransaction` / `unignoreTransaction` — set/match-status transitions.
- `transactionMatchState.js` is the state-machine helper that powers match/unmatch/ignore/unignore.
### `services/matchSuggestionService.js`
- `listMatchSuggestions(userId, transactionId, billId, limit, offset)` — returns scored suggestions.
- `rejectMatchSuggestion(userId, transactionId, billId)` — records the rejection in `match_suggestion_rejections`.
- `suggestionCounts(userId)` — dashboard counts.
- Rejections are stored in `match_suggestion_rejections` (created in `v0.62`) so a transaction/bill pair is never re-suggested after rejection.
- After sync, `autoMatchForUser(userId)` runs merchant-rule + merchant-store-match + match-suggestion passes in order.
### `services/csvTransactionImportService.js`
CSV import workflow for transactions:
- Parses CSV with quoted-field support and quote doubling.
- `previewCsvTransactions(userId, buffer, options)` returns headers, sample rows, suggested field mapping, errors, and creates a 24-hour TTL import session (max 25k rows).
- `suggestMapping(headers)` auto-detects field mappings from header names against `posted_date`, `transacted_at`, `amount`, `description`, `payee`, `memo`, `category`, `account`, `transaction_type`, `currency`, etc.
- `commitCsvTransactions(userId, importSessionId, mapping)` imports rows into the `transactions` table with `source_type='file_import'`, auto-creates a CSV data source and financial accounts per unique account name.
- Stable deduplication via SHA-256 hash: `csv:id:` prefix for explicit transaction IDs, `csv:hash:` prefix from date+amount+description+payee+account.
- Imports record to `import_history` with counts and details.
- `FIELD_LABELS` maps field keys to user-friendly labels for validation messages.
### `services/bankSyncService.js` + `services/simplefinService.js` + `services/bankSyncConfigService.js` + `services/bankSyncWorker.js`
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
- **SimpleFIN bridge** (`simplefinService.js`): wraps the SimpleFIN protocol — `claimSetupToken`, `fetchAccountsAndTransactions`, `normalizeAccount`, `normalizeTransaction`, `sanitizeErrorMessage`. `assertEncryptionReady` is invoked before any secret operation.
- **Per-user sync** (`bankSyncService.js`): upserts `financial_accounts` rows keyed by `(data_source_id, provider_account_id)`; upserts `transactions` keyed by `(data_source_id, provider_transaction_id)`. Honors the `monitored` flag (`v0.64`) so the user can exclude a credit-card account from bill matching. Applies merchant rules, spending-category rules, merchant-store matches, then `autoMatchForUser` in sequence.
- **Config** (`bankSyncConfigService.js`): `getBankSyncConfig(userId)`, `SYNC_DAYS_EFFECTIVE`, `SYNC_DAYS_DEFAULT`. Per-user default-lookback window.
- **Worker** (`bankSyncWorker.js`): scheduled background sync, started from `server.js` after `app.listen`. `bankSyncConfigService` admin endpoints live at `/api/admin/bank-sync-config`.
### `services/billMerchantRuleService.js`
- Persistent merchant→bill auto-match rules (table created in `v0.67`).
- `applyMerchantRules(transactions, userId)` — returns transactions with `matched_bill_id` and `match_status='matched'` filled in.
- `auto_attribute_late` (`v0.83`) marks rules whose bills always post after month-end, so amount-suggestion math skips the “looks like last months bill” signal.
### `services/merchantStoreMatchService.js`
- 5k merchant/store matching pack seeded by migration `v1.05`.
- `applyMerchantStoreMatches(transactions, userId)` — broad merchant-to-store normalization for spending categorization.
### `services/advisoryFilterService.js`
- 5k advisory non-bill patterns + bill-like override terms seeded by migration `v0.68`.
- Used to suppress “this looks like a bill but isnt” false positives in tracker suggestions.
### `services/subscriptionService.js` + `services/amountSuggestionService.js`
- `subscriptionService.js` — manages the users subscription bills, recommendations, declined hints (`v0.66`), feedback (`v0.97`), and the top-200 catalog seeding. Exposes `normalizeMerchant` used by migration `v0.90` to re-normalize stored rules.
- `amountSuggestionService.js``computeAmountSuggestion` (per-bill) and `computeAmountSuggestionsBatch` (all-bills, used by the Tracker P1 fix to kill the N+1).
- The batched suggestion is byte-identical to the per-bill function; pinned by `tests/amountSuggestionService.test.js`.
### `services/snowballService.js` + `services/calendarFeedService.js` + `services/driftService.js` + `services/statusRuntime.js`
- `snowballService.js` — Debt snowball/avalanche calculations, Ramsey mode support, order updates, plan lifecycle math.
- `calendarFeedService.js` — generates iCalendar (`.ics`) text for upcoming bills, gated by `calendar_tokens` (`v1.00`).
- `driftService.js` — detects when an autopay/posted amount drifts from the bills expected amount; surfaces the “drift_snoozed_until” field (`v0.71`).
- `statusRuntime.js``recordError(err, req)`, runtime worker state, health JSON consumed by `/api/status`.
### `services/spendingService.js` + `services/userSettings.js` + `services/userDataService.js` + `services/eraseUserData.js` (in `utils`/tests) + `services/billsService.js` + `services/aprService.js`
- `spendingService.js` — spending categories, rules (`v0.87`), budgets, default category seeding, income breakdown, `applySpendingCategoryRules` used by the bank-sync pipeline.
- `userSettings.js``getUserSettings(userId)` returns a typed settings object; consumed by the bank-sync pipeline.
- `userDataService.js` — user-scoped read helpers (e.g. `getCategoriesForUser`).
- `billsService.js` — bill CRUD helpers, soft-delete + `RecentlyDeletedBills` restore support.
- `aprService.js` — annual-percentage-rate / monthly interest accrual used by `v0.93` (`interest_accrued_month`, `interest_delta`).
### `services/paymentAccountingService.js` + `services/paymentValidation.js`
- `paymentAccountingService.js` — source-of-truth for “manual vs. bank” payments. The bank-backed predicate, the accounting-active SQL fragment, and the core invariant: a bank payment overrides a provisional manual payment so it isnt double-counted, restores the balance, and the manual payment counts again with its balance re-applied when the override is removed. Pinned by `tests/paymentAccountingService.test.js`.
- `paymentValidation.js``PAYMENT_SOURCES = ['manual', 'file_import', 'provider_sync', 'transaction_match']` (auto_match was normalized to provider_sync in `v0.82`), `validatePaymentSource()`, `validatePaymentInput()`.
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
### `services/auditService.js`
Writes `audit_log` rows for security-sensitive events such as login, logout, password changes, role changes, CSRF failures, user seed flag resets, migration runs, migration rollback attempts, WebAuthn/TOTP events, bank-sync admin changes, and 2FA enable/disable.
2026-05-18 09:44:16 -05:00
`db/database.js` does not import `logAudit` at module load time. It uses a lazy `getLogAudit()` helper so migration code can write audit rows without creating a circular dependency: `auditService` imports `database.js`, and `database.js` needs audit logging during migrations. If the lazy require fails, the helper degrades to a no-op audit function while console logging still records migration progress/errors.

**Track A money-integrity notes:**
- `POST /payments` body now accepts an optional `allow_duplicate: true` flag. When omitted and a live payment already matches the same `(bill_id, paid_date, amount)`, the route returns `409 { error, code: 'DUPLICATE_SUSPECTED' }` instead of silently deduping — silently dropping a legitimately-identical second payment would be a money-integrity bug. The client uses `client/lib/paymentActions.ts → createPaymentOrConfirm` to surface a sonner "Add anyway?" toast; confirming resends with `allow_duplicate: true`.
- Every balance-mutation runs in a single transaction so a partial failure cannot leave `bills.current_balance` half-updated relative to the new payment.
- New tests: `tests/paymentsRoute.test.js` (route + transactional behavior) and `tests/reconciliation.test.js` (cross-surface reconciliation harness).

### Migration system
`db/database.js`:
- Reads `db/schema.sql` in `initSchema()`.
- Creates `schema_migrations`.
- Detects and reconciles legacy databases via `db/migrations/legacyReconcileMigrations.js`.
- Applies ordered migrations from `db/migrations/versionedMigrations.js` only when not already recorded.
- Validates dependency chains (`dependsOn: ['v0.71']`) before applying dependent migrations.
- Uses a column whitelist for dynamic `ALTER TABLE` statements.
- Wraps versioned migrations in transactions, with special handling for `v0.40` because it uses PRAGMA-driven table rebuild work.
- Supports rollback SQL for selected migrations through `ROLLBACK_SQL_MAP` and `rollbackMigration(version)`.

Migration logging is both console-based and audit-backed:
- `runMigrations()` logs start, dependency status, transaction begin/commit, per-migration elapsed time, skips for already-applied migrations, failures with rollback messages, and total elapsed time.
- Audit events use the lazy `getLogAudit()` helper to avoid the `auditService -> database.js -> auditService` circular dependency.
- Audit actions include `migration.start`, `migration.complete`, and `migration.failure`.
- Rollback paths audit `migration.rollback` and `migration.rollback.failure`.
Rollback support is defined by `ROLLBACK_SQL_MAP` in `db/database.js` and currently covers `v0.44` through `v1.04` (the most recent migrations `v1.05` and `v1.06` are **not** yet rollbackable):

`rollbackMigration(version)` requires an initialized database, verifies the version exists in `schema_migrations`, looks up rollback SQL in `ROLLBACK_SQL_MAP`, executes all rollback statements inside a transaction, deletes the migration record, logs elapsed time, audits success, and returns `{success:true, version, description, elapsed_ms}`. If the migration is not recorded, it throws `NOT_APPLIED`. If no rollback definition exists, it throws `ROLLBACK_NOT_SUPPORTED`. Execution failures roll back the transaction and are audited as `migration.rollback.failure`.
The admin API exposes rollback through `POST /api/admin/migrations/rollback`. The route requires admin auth through the `/api/admin` mount. It maps `NOT_APPLIED` to HTTP 404, `ROLLBACK_NOT_SUPPORTED` to HTTP 422, and unexpected rollback failures to HTTP 500.
The lazy audit helper in `db/database.js` is:
```javascript
let _logAudit = null;
function getLogAudit() {
if (!_logAudit) {
try { _logAudit = require('../services/auditService').logAudit; } catch { _logAudit = () => {}; }
}
return _logAudit;
}
```
Use this pattern for database-layer audit calls instead of a top-level `require('../services/auditService')`.

## 7. Frontend Reference
### Frontend stack
- React `^19.2.7` (with `babel-plugin-react-compiler` for automatic memoization)
- TypeScript `^6.0.3` with `strict: true` + `noUncheckedIndexedAccess: true`; `allowJs: true`, `checkJs: false` for the gradual JS → TS migration
- Vite `^5.4.10` with `@vitejs/plugin-react` and `vite-plugin-pwa` (autoUpdate service worker, manifest, runtime caching for tracker/bills/calendar/summary/analytics/snowball/categories)
- React Router `^6.26.2`
- TanStack Query `^5.100.9` + `@tanstack/react-query-devtools` + `@tanstack/react-virtual` for the virtualized Subscriptions list
- Tailwind CSS `^3.4.14` (content glob: `./client/**/*.{js,jsx,ts,tsx}` — must include `ts,tsx` or `.tsx`-only classes generate no CSS)
- shadcn/ui component primitives, backed by Radix UI where applicable
- Sonner toast notifications via `sonner`
- `framer-motion` `^12.40.0` for transitions
- `react-markdown`, `remark-gfm`, `rehype-sanitize` for markdown rendering
- `vitest` `^4.1.8` + `@testing-library/react` for client unit tests (server tests stay on `node --test`)
### `client/main.tsx`
Creates the React root and wraps `App` with global providers. Theme is provided by `client/contexts/ThemeContext.tsx`.
### `client/App.tsx`
- Creates a TanStack `QueryClient` with:
- Global `QueryCache.onError` — toasts a `sonner` error when a *background* refetch fails while stale data is on screen. Pages render inline errors on the initial load so the toast only fires for refetches.
- `staleTime: 2 * 60 * 1000`, `retry: 1`, `refetchOnWindowFocus: false`.
- Uses lazy loading and `Suspense` with `PageLoader` for most pages.
- Wraps route elements in `ErrorBoundary`; pages further wrap in `PageTransition`.
- Exposes `ReactQueryDevtools`.
- Provides skip link for keyboard users.
- Mounts the `CommandPalette` and `ReleaseNotesDialog` globally.
- `RequireAuth` (`{children, role}`) behavior:
- Shows loading while auth state is `undefined`.
- Single-user mode bypasses the auth gate for `role: 'user'`.
- Redirects unauthenticated users to `/login` (preserves `state.from`).
- Default admin cannot access user routes — redirected to `/admin`.
- Role mismatches redirect to `/admin` (for admin role) or `/` (for user role).
- `AdminShell` wraps admin routes so the user-shell nav does not appear inside admin.

- `paymentActions.ts``createPaymentOrConfirm(payload, onSuccess)` (Track A). The deliberate manual-add path treats the server's `409 DUPLICATE_SUSPECTED` as a question rather than an error: losing a legitimately-identical second payment (same bill, date, amount) is itself a money-integrity bug, so the server returns 409 instead of silently deduping and the helper surfaces a sonner "Add anyway?" toast whose confirm action resends with `allow_duplicate: true`. `onSuccess` runs after any real creation (immediate or confirmed retry). Non-duplicate errors re-throw for the caller's existing `catch`.

### Frontend security notes
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
- CSRF header is sent on `POST`/`PUT`/`PATCH`/`DELETE`; the token is fetched once from `/api/auth/csrf-token` and cached in memory.
- Auth is cookie/session based; no tokens are stored in localStorage. Session token hashing (`v0.94`) means a leaked DB does not yield usable session IDs.
- Admin routes are client-guarded and server-guarded; the default admin is redirected away from user routes.
- Markdown rendering uses `rehype-sanitize`; CSP headers in `middleware/securityHeaders.js` cover the built assets.
- Error boundaries prevent route crashes from taking down the whole SPA.
- PWA: `vite-plugin-pwa` registers a service worker (autoUpdate) with manifest + icons. Runtime caching uses `NetworkFirst` for `/api/(tracker|bills|calendar|summary|analytics|snowball|categories)` with a 5-second network timeout, 30-entry max, 5-minute max-age.

### Dockerfile
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
Multi-stage build:
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
1. Builder: `node:22-alpine`, installs build deps `python3 make g++`, runs `npm install`, copies source, runs `npm run build`.
2. Runtime: `node:22-alpine`, installs `bash nano su-exec`, creates non-root `bill` user, copies built app, creates `/data/db`, `/data/backups`, `/app/backups`, sets ownership and restrictive permissions.
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
Runtime environment:
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
- `NODE_ENV=production`
- `PORT=3000`
- `DB_PATH=/data/db/bills.db`
- `BACKUP_PATH=/data/backups`
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
Exposes port 3000, declares volume `/data`, entrypoint `docker-entrypoint.sh`, command `node server.js`.

### Vite (`vite.config.mjs`)
- `@vitejs/plugin-react` with `babel-plugin-react-compiler` enabled (React 19 auto-memoization). The codebase is rules-of-hooks clean (enforced by `eslint-plugin-react-hooks`).
- `vite-plugin-pwa` with `registerType: 'autoUpdate'`, manifest, icons in `client/public/img/`, runtime caching for `/api/(tracker|bills|calendar|summary|analytics|snowball|categories)` via `NetworkFirst` (5s network timeout, 30-entry max, 5-min max-age).
- `__APP_VERSION__` is injected at build time from `package.json`; the SPA reads it through `client/lib/version.ts`.
- Manual chunk splitting: `vendor-react` (react / react-dom / react-router-dom), `vendor-radix` (dialog / select / dropdown-menu / tabs / tooltip / alert-dialog), `vendor-motion` (framer-motion), `vendor-query` (@tanstack/react-query + @tanstack/react-virtual).
- `resolve.alias['@']``client/`, matches the Vite alias and the `tsconfig.json` `paths` mapping.
- `server.port: 5173`, proxies `/api` to `http://localhost:${API_PORT || PORT || 3000}`.
- `test.environment: 'node'`; tests opt into jsdom via `@vitest-environment` per-file.
- `test.include: ['client/**/*.test.{js,jsx}']`; **note**: client tests on `.ts` are currently run via the `tests/*.test.js` server suite (which still exercises the same behaviors). The Vitest `include` is restricted to `.js/.jsx` to keep current test coverage green during the gradual TS migration.
### TypeScript (`tsconfig.json`)
- `target: ES2022`, `lib: [ES2023, DOM, DOM.Iterable]`.
- `module: ESNext`, `moduleResolution: bundler`, `jsx: react-jsx`.
- `paths: { "@/*": ["./client/*"] }`, `resolveJsonModule`, `esModuleInterop`, `isolatedModules`, `skipLibCheck`, `noEmit`.
- `allowJs: true`, `checkJs: false` — legacy `.js`/`.jsx` keep resolving and running untouched; only `.ts`/`.tsx` are type-checked. Convert file-by-file.
- `strict: true`, `noUncheckedIndexedAccess: true`.
- `types: ["vite/client"]` — provides `import.meta.env` and `__APP_VERSION__` typings.
- `include: ["client/**/*"]`, `exclude: ["node_modules", "dist", "client/**/*.test.*"]`.
### ESLint (`eslint.config.mjs`)
Flat config scoped to the React client. The point is enforcement of the two rules that catch real React bugs — `rules-of-hooks` (conditional hooks) and `exhaustive-deps` (stale closures) — which nothing previously checked. Server code (CommonJS Node) is out of scope here; `npm run check:server` covers it.
- JS/JSX block (`client/**/*.{js,jsx}`): `js.configs.recommended` + `react-hooks` + `react-refresh`. `react-hooks/rules-of-hooks: error`, `react-hooks/exhaustive-deps: warn`, `react-refresh/only-export-components: warn` (with `allowConstantExport: true`).
- TS/TSX block (`client/**/*.{ts,tsx}`): same react rules via the `typescript-eslint` parser. `no-undef` and `no-unused-vars` off (TypeScript handles them); `@typescript-eslint/no-unused-vars: warn` with `^[A-Z_]` ignore pattern.
- `no-empty: warn` with `allowEmptyCatch: true`.
- Ignores: `dist/**`, `node_modules/**`, `coverage/**`, `client/**/*.test.*`.

## 9. Auth and Security Flows
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
### Local login
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
1. Client calls `GET /auth/mode` to determine local/OIDC visibility.
2. Client submits `POST /auth/login`.
3. Server checks `local_login_enabled`, validates credentials through bcrypt (cost 12), rejects inactive users, cleans expired sessions, creates a 7-day session, **hashes the session token** for storage (`v0.94`), and sets the `bt_session` cookie with the raw opaque ID.
4. Server sets `bt_session` cookie using `cookieOpts(req)`.
5. Client calls `GET /auth/me` to populate auth state.
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
### TOTP 2FA
1. User enables TOTP via `GET /auth/totp/setup` → scans QR code → `POST /auth/totp/enable` with `{secret, token}`. Server encrypts the secret with `services/encryptionService` and stores 8 recovery codes (hashed).
2. On subsequent logins, after a successful `POST /auth/login`, the server returns `{ totp_required: true, challenge_id }`. The SPA prompts for the 6-digit code and submits it (or a recovery code) with the challenge id.
3. `POST /auth/totp/challenge` accepts `{username, password}` and returns a 5-minute `challenge_id`; the SPA submits it with the token on the next request.
4. `disableTotp(userId)` clears the encrypted secret and recovery codes.
### WebAuthn 2FA
1. User enrolls a security key: `GET /auth/webauthn/status` (or the admin equivalent) returns current credentials. The SPA calls an internal helper that triggers a registration ceremony; the server stores the credential in `webauthn_credentials` (AAGUID, transports, backup flags, friendly name).
2. On login, the SPA requests an assertion via `webauthn_login` flow; `createAuthenticationChallenge` returns options + a 15-minute `challenge_id`; `verifyAuthentication` updates the sign count and audits `webauthn.login`.
3. `WEBAUTHN_RP_ID` (env, default `localhost`) and `WEBAUTHN_ORIGIN` (env, default `http://localhost:${PORT}`) must match the browser-visible hostname, or registration/assertion will fail.
### OIDC login
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
1. Client navigates to `/api/auth/oidc/login`.
2. Server verifies active OIDC config (the OIDC client secret is decrypted from `settings.oidc_client_secret`, encrypted at rest by `v0.79`), creates PKCE state, redirects to provider.
3. Provider returns to `/api/auth/oidc/callback`.
4. Server validates state/nonce, exchanges code, maps/provisions user, creates local session cookie (token hashed in `sessions.id`), redirects back into SPA.
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
### Password change
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
1. Current password and matching new password are required.
2. New password must be at least 8 chars.
3. Server updates hash, clears `must_change_password`, sets `last_password_change_at`.
4. Other sessions are invalidated and current session is rotated when possible.
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
### Login history + device fingerprint
- Every login (successful or failed) writes a `user_login_history` row.
- `ip_address` and `user_agent` are encrypted at rest (`v0.84`).
- `location` (IP-geolocation city/region/country) is captured only when the user has `users.geolocation_enabled = 1` (`v1.02`).
- `success` (`v0.85`) tracks failed-attempt history separately.
- `session_fingerprint` lets the SPA detect a different device for the same session and trigger a re-auth challenge.
### Authorization
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
- All user data routes enforce owner scope by `req.user.id` in SQL.
- Admin-only routes require `requireAdmin` on server.
- Default admin cannot use tracker routes.
- Role changes invalidate target sessions.
- Deactivation invalidates target sessions.
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
### Secret encryption at rest
- `services/encryptionService.js` provides `encryptSecret` / `decryptSecret` / `assertEncryptionReady` using a master key derived with HKDF (`v0.78`; the prior SHA-256 derivation was migrated in-place).
- Encrypted at rest: `oidc_client_secret` (`v0.79`), SMTP password (`v0.77`), `data_sources.encrypted_secret` (SimpleFIN access URLs), `user_login_history.ip_address` / `user_agent` (`v0.84`), `users.totp_secret` (`v0.86`).
- `reEncryptWithEnvKey()` is invoked by the migration runner when an admin sets `ENCRYPTION_KEY` after install; called from the runtime error handler when a legacy ciphertext is detected.
### Backup safety
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
- Managed filename regex and path checks prevent traversal.
- Uploads are written to temp paths first, validated by SQLite `integrity_check` + optional SHA-256 checksum, then moved.
- Restore creates a pre-restore backup.
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
### Import safety
2026-05-09 13:03:36 -05:00
- Spreadsheet import accepts only XLSX and validates size, sheets, rows, cells, headers, and decisions.
- User DB import validates SQLite magic, size, required metadata/tables, and maps all data to current user ownership.
- CSV import preview/apply is split; ambiguous rows are surfaced in `errors` for the user to resolve.
- OFX/QFX import is rate-limited via the import limiter; previews have a 24-hour TTL.
### Bank sync safety
- SimpleFIN access URLs are encrypted at rest (`data_sources.encrypted_secret`).
- `assertEncryptionReady` is called before any secret operation.
- The `monitored` flag (`v0.64`) lets users exclude a credit-card account from bill matching.
- Transactions are deduplicated by `provider_transaction_id` (unique partial index).
- Account balance updates run in transactions; partial failures roll back.

## 10. Operational Notes
### Startup behavior
- DB path is `DB_PATH` or `db/bills.db`.
- DB open logging prints only `path.basename(DB_PATH)` instead of the full database path, so startup logs identify the file without exposing the full filesystem location.
- SQLite WAL and foreign keys are enabled.
- Schema and migrations run automatically (`db/migrations/versionedMigrations.js` + `db/migrations/legacyReconcileMigrations.js`).
- Default categories/settings are seeded (incl. spending defaults for new users in `v0.87`).
- Expired sessions are purged at startup; a periodic `SESSION_CLEANUP_INTERVAL_MS` cleanup interval is scheduled.
- `bankSyncWorker.start()` is started; `backupScheduler` is started; `workers/dailyWorker.start()` runs the daily jobs.
- First-run flow: if `userCount === 0` after migrations, `setup/firstRun.run(db)` is invoked.
Environment-seeded regular users use `INIT_REGULAR_USER` and `INIT_REGULAR_PASS`. New seeded users are inserted with `first_login = 0` and `must_change_password = 0`. Existing seeded regular users have their password hash updated and both flags reset to `0`, then the server audits `seed.flag_reset` with the username, reset flags, and `source: "server-seed"`. This lets ENV-managed users skip first-login/privacy/password-change gates after seed refreshes.

### Known code characteristics to preserve
- Use transactions for multi-step destructive or bulk DB changes.
- Keep user-owned SQL scoped by `req.user.id`.
- Keep admin lockout protection before changing login methods.
- Do not expose `password_hash`, session IDs (raw or hashed), OIDC client secret, encrypted secret blobs, or internal backup paths in API responses.
- Keep import preview/apply separated so users can resolve ambiguous spreadsheet / CSV / OFX / user-DB data before DB writes.
- Branded `Dollars` / `Cents` types in `client/lib/money.ts` are the source of truth for client money handling. A bare number at a `fmt()` / `formatUSD` / `formatCentsUSD` boundary is a compile error in typed code. The `money.type-test.ts` guard uses `@ts-expect-error` so a regression in the branding fails `tsc --noEmit`.
- Tailwind's `content` glob must include `ts,tsx` (`./client/**/*.{js,jsx,ts,tsx}`). Without it, classes used only in `.tsx` files generate no CSS and produce a runtime-only failure that the e2e probe (not typecheck/build/tests) is the only gate that catches.
- DB path support: `db/database.js` uses `path.basename(DB_PATH)` in logging to anonymize the DB path while still providing useful diagnostic information. Absolute and relative paths are both supported.
- React Compiler (`babel-plugin-react-compiler`) requires a rules-of-hooks-clean codebase; do not introduce conditional hooks.
- React Query v5: use `gcTime`, not `cacheTime` (silently ignored in v5).
